For students attending the 2018 AAG Conference in New Orleans:
The Landscape Specialty Group of the AAG is pleased to announce the 2018 Student Oral Presentation Competition. This competition is open to students of all levels presenting on the topic of landscape. We encourage submissions on theoretical, conceptual, and methodological developments in the role of landscape in geography. Possible topics: human or physical geography problems over broad spatial scales or multiple scales, interactions among components of cultural-ecological systems and impacts of human modifications to environmental systems, boundary and cross-boundary problems of all types, conceptions of landscape and their application in research and or teaching, and methodological approaches to working at broad spatial scales, multiple scales, across boundaries, and/or across and among disciplines.
